Integrating with AppDynamics
As a tenant administrator, perform the following steps to integrate with AppDynamics, verify the integration, and view the collected data in various BMC products.
Before you begin
- Have the egress IP of your tenant. Request the egress IP from BMC Software if you don't already have it.
- Ensure that you have a firewall rule to allow traffic from the egress IP to the AppDynamics host on the listening port (default is 443).
- The user account with which you plan to connect to AppDynamics has the following roles assigned:
- Applications & Dashboards Viewer
- Dashboards Viewer
- DB Monitoring User
- Server Monitoring user
- Universal Agent User
- Workflow Executor

To verify the integration
In BMC Helix Intelligent Integrations , on the SOURCES panel, confirm that the data streams for the integration you created are running. Data streaming is indicated by moving colored arrows.
- A moving dark blue arrow (
) indicates that event data is being streamed.
- A moving red arrow (
) indicates that metric data is being streamed.
- A moving light blue arrow (
) indicates that topology data is being streamed.
To view events in BMC Helix Operations Management
In BMC Helix Operations Management , select Monitoring > Events to view the events received from AppDynamics.
Incoming events from AppDynamics are processed in BMC Helix Operations Management through a set of deduplication rules to determine whether the incoming event is a duplicate event or a new event. For more information, see Event-deduplication-and-suppression-for-reducing-event-noise.

To view the topology data in BMC Helix Discovery
In BMC Helix Discovery, select Explore > Data, and click <count> Import Records in the Miscellaneous section. The Import Record List page shows the CI records received from AppDynamics. For information about records, see Managing your IT infrastructure .
